Taste & styles: what to expect
Knowing the style helps you pick the right plate:
- Hyderabadi dum: Long basmati, sealed-pot aroma, saffron and fried onions. Milder heat, rich fragrance โ usually with mirchi ka salan and cool raita.
- Pakistani (Karachi/Sindhi): Deeper red masala, sharper spice, often potato and dried plum. Best if you like heat and tang.
- Malabar / Thalassery: Short-grain rice, lighter spice, slightly sweet-savoury balance. Common around Bin Mahmoud and Old Airport.
Best biryani restaurants in Doha
Biryani Dreams
Specialty: Consistent Hyderabadi-style pots with generous raita โ a safe first stop for families.
Taste: Fragrant dum rice, balanced spice, soft chicken or mutton pieces that hold marinade flavour.
Price: Mid-range โ expect about QAR 30โ45 for a chicken plate and higher for mutton or family pots. Dine-in and delivery both available.
Royal Biryani & local Pakistani kitchens
Specialty: Spicy Karachi-style biryani in Najma and Al Mansoura โ value-focused and busy on Friday afternoons.
Taste: Bold masala, oil-separated colour on the rice, stronger chilli kick than Hyderabadi pots.
Price: Usually QAR 25โ35 per chicken plate at small kitchens; family packs are the better deal for groups.
Malabar and Kerala-style outlets
Specialty: Thalassery/Malabar biryani with jeerakasala rice, pickle and pappadam on the side.
Taste: Softer spice, distinct short-grain texture, less oily than many Pakistani styles.
Price: Roughly QAR 28โ45 depending on meat and portion; check Bin Mahmoud and Old Airport menus.
Price guide (2026)
| Order | Typical price |
|---|---|
| Chicken plate | QAR 25โ45 |
| Mutton plate | QAR 35โ55 |
| Family pot (4โ6) | QAR 120โ250 |
| Add-ons (raita, egg, drink) | QAR 5โ15 |
Prices vary by area and sit-down vs cafeteria. Weekend family pots are worth booking a day ahead.
How to order like a regular
- Ask for spice level โ most kitchens will reduce chilli on request.
- For groups, order a family pot instead of many single plates.
- Talabat and Snoonu cover most outlets; WhatsApp ordering is common for local kitchens.
- Dine-in tastes freshest; delivery is best within 30โ40 minutes of cooking.
